Transaction 8e4f7843f16798475ff33a15af89ba3e996db5e77bf011cfd83fc50cedc46a29
1 Input
1 Output
-
8e4f7843f16798475ff33a15af89ba3e996db5e77bf011cfd83fc50cedc46a29:0
- value
- 3085879
- script pubkey
- OP_0 OP_PUSHBYTES_20 ea2f6c21e0d6c59f642fb4ad0a2198434fc400d2
- address
- bc1qaghkcg0q6mze7ep0kjks5gvcgd8ugqxjzcwlkc